The Foundations of a Neutral Spine
The cornerstone of a healthy road bike posture is a neutral spine. Many beginners make the mistake of hunching their shoulders or over-arching their lower back to reach the drop bars. Instead, you should aim for a slight, natural curve that allows for optimal muscle engagement without compressing your vertebrae.
A proper pelvic tilt is essential here. Think of your pelvis as a bowl of water; you want to tip it slightly forward without spilling it. This positions your sit bones correctly on the saddle and reduces the risk of developing chronic lower back pain. If you find yourself slouching, it may be time to reassess your core stability, as a strong midsection supports your upper body weight.
Key Elements of Upper Body Alignment
Your upper body should act as a shock absorber. To achieve this, keep your elbows slightly bent rather than locked out. This helps dissipate road vibrations before they reach your neck and head. You can find more about managing neck strain through NHS guidance on musculoskeletal health.
- Relaxed Shoulders: Keep your shoulders down and away from your ears to avoid tension.
- Soft Grip: Hold the handlebars firmly but without a “death grip” to prevent numbness.
- Neutral Head Position: Look forward naturally, avoiding excessive neck extension.
The Science of Bike Fitting: Finding Your Reach
The term reach refers to the distance from your saddle to your handlebars. If the reach is too long, you will overstretch, leading to shoulder fatigue; if it is too short, your road bike posture will feel cramped, affecting your breathing. Professional bike fitting services often use laser measurements to find the “sweet spot” for your limb lengths.
Another critical factor is handlebar width. Your bars should generally match the width of your shoulders. If they are too wide, you may experience strain in your pectorals; if too narrow, your chest might feel constricted, limiting your oxygen intake. Saddle Height and Knee Alignment
Correct saddle height is non-negotiable for preventing injuries. If your seat is too high, your hips will rock, causing friction and instability. If it is too low, you put immense pressure on your patella. Proper knee alignment ensures that your leg moves in a straight plane, which is vital for protecting your joints over thousands of revolutions.
| Posture Element | Endurance Riding | Racing/Aerodynamic |
|---|---|---|
| Torso Angle | 40–50 degrees (More upright) | 30–40 degrees (Lower/Flatter) |
| Elbow Flex | Slight bend for comfort | Deep bend for aerodynamics |
| Primary Goal | Sustainability and comfort | Speed and reduced wind resistance |
| Pressure Points | Mainly on the sit bones | Shifted slightly forward |
Managing Pressure Points and Discomfort
Long rides often highlight pressure points in the hands, feet, and pelvic floor. To mitigate these, ensure your weight is distributed evenly between the saddle, pedals, and handlebars. If you experience tingling in your fingers, you might be dealing with nerve compression similar to carpal tunnel syndrome. Choosing high-quality bar tape and padded gloves can help, as can exploring wrist pain solutions.
Foot discomfort is often a result of poor cleat positioning. Ensure your cleats are aligned with the ball of your foot to maximise power transfer. Improving Your Flexibility for Better Form
Your road bike posture is only as good as your physical flexibility. Tight hamstrings and hip flexors can pull your pelvis out of alignment, forcing your lower back to compensate. Incorporating a dedicated stretching programme for cyclists can dramatically improve your range of motion.
According to Harvard Health Publishing, regular stretching keeps the muscles flexible, strong, and healthy. In addition to stretching, building core strength through exercises like planks and bridges will help you maintain your posture even when fatigue sets in during the final miles of a sportive.

A Quick Checklist for the Perfect Road Bike Posture
- Check that your saddle height allows for a very slight bend in the knee at the bottom of the stroke.
- Ensure your pelvic tilt is forward, keeping the spine neutral and long.
- Relax your grip on the drop bars and keep your elbows soft.
- Keep your knee alignment vertical—avoid “knees out” or “knees in” pedalling.
- Engage your core to take the weight off your wrists and shoulders.

Why does my neck hurt after a long ride?
Neck pain is often caused by reaching too far for the handlebars or keeping your head tilted up for too long. This creates strain in the levator scapulae muscles. How often should I change my hand position?
You should change your hand position every 10–15 minutes to avoid pressure points and nerve compression. Switch between the “hoods,” the “tops,” and the “drops” to redistribute your weight. This variety is key to maintaining a sustainable road bike posture during endurance training.
